Qatar Solar Water Heaters Market Overview

  • The Qatar Solar Water Heaters Market is valued at USD 30 million, based on a five-year historical analysis and the Middle East’s share of the global solar water heater market. Growth is primarily driven by increasing demand for renewable energy solutions, robust government initiatives supporting sustainability, and heightened consumer awareness of energy efficiency. The market has experienced a notable rise in installations, supported by Qatar’s favorable solar irradiation and climate conditions, which enable efficient solar energy utilization .
  • Key demand centers in this market include Doha, Al Rayyan, and Al Wakrah. These cities lead due to rapid urbanization, extensive residential and commercial development, and targeted government support for renewable energy projects. The concentration of population and infrastructure in these areas further drives the adoption of solar water heating systems .
  • The “Qatar Construction Specifications (QCS) 2014,” issued by the Ministry of Municipality and Environment, includes requirements for the integration of solar water heating systems in new buildings. This regulation mandates that all new large-scale residential and commercial developments must incorporate solar water heating solutions, supporting national sustainability and energy efficiency objectives .

Qatar Solar Water Heaters Market Segmentation

By Type:The market is segmented into Flat Plate Collectors, Evacuated Tube Collectors, Integrated Collector Storage Systems, Compact/Monobloc Systems, and Others. Among these, Flat Plate Collectors are the most widely used, attributed to their cost-effectiveness and efficiency in harnessing solar energy for water heating. The shift toward energy-efficient solutions in both residential and commercial sectors continues to propel demand for these systems .

Qatar Solar Water Heaters Market segmentation by Type.

By End-User:End-user segmentation comprises Residential, Commercial (Hotels, Hospitals, Offices), Industrial (Manufacturing, Processing), and Government & Utilities. The Residential segment is the leading contributor, driven by rising consumer awareness of energy savings and an increase in new housing developments. The commercial sector is also expanding, supported by the adoption of energy-efficient practices in hospitality and business facilities .

Qatar Solar Water Heaters Market Industry Analysis

Growth Drivers

  • Increasing Demand for Renewable Energy Sources:The demand for renewable energy in Qatar is projected to reach 2,000 MW in future, driven by a national commitment to diversify energy sources. The Qatar National Vision 2030 emphasizes sustainability, leading to increased investments in solar technologies. With the global shift towards renewable energy, the solar water heater market is expected to benefit significantly, as consumers seek eco-friendly alternatives to traditional energy sources.
  • Government Incentives for Solar Energy Adoption:The Qatari government has allocated approximately QAR 1 billion for renewable energy projects, including solar water heaters, as part of its budget in future. Incentive programs, such as tax exemptions and subsidies for solar installations, are designed to encourage residential and commercial adoption. These initiatives are crucial in reducing the financial burden on consumers, making solar water heaters more accessible and appealing.
  • Rising Energy Costs:Qatar's energy costs have increased by 15% over the past two years, prompting consumers to seek cost-effective alternatives. The average household energy bill is projected to reach QAR 1,200 monthly in future. As energy prices rise, solar water heaters present a viable solution for reducing long-term energy expenses, driving demand among cost-conscious consumers looking for sustainable options.

Market Challenges

  • High Initial Installation Costs:The average installation cost for solar water heaters in Qatar is around QAR 15,000, which can deter potential buyers. Despite long-term savings, the upfront investment remains a significant barrier for many households. This challenge is exacerbated by limited financing options, making it difficult for consumers to justify the initial expenditure despite the potential for future savings.
  • Limited Consumer Awareness:A recent survey indicated that only 30% of Qatari households are aware of solar water heating benefits. This lack of awareness hampers market growth, as many consumers remain uninformed about the technology's efficiency and cost-saving potential. Educational campaigns and outreach programs are essential to bridge this knowledge gap and promote the adoption of solar water heaters in the region.

Qatar Solar Water Heaters Market Future Outlook

The future of the solar water heater market in Qatar appears promising, driven by increasing government support and a growing emphasis on renewable energy. As technological advancements continue to enhance efficiency, the market is likely to see a surge in residential installations. Additionally, partnerships with construction companies can facilitate the integration of solar water heaters in new developments, further expanding market reach and consumer adoption in the coming years.

Market Opportunities

  • Expansion of Residential Solar Installations:With over 60% of Qatar's energy consumption attributed to residential use, there is significant potential for solar water heater installations. Targeting this segment can lead to increased market penetration, especially as more homeowners seek sustainable energy solutions to combat rising utility costs.
  • Technological Advancements in Solar Water Heating:Innovations in solar technology, such as improved thermal efficiency and smart integration, present opportunities for market growth. As manufacturers develop more efficient systems, the appeal of solar water heaters will increase, attracting environmentally conscious consumers and enhancing overall market competitiveness.
